I teach 2nd grade at a Title One elementary school in a high poverty/high crime neighborhood. 30% are African American; 70% are Latino. A majority are second language learners.
For several years my students have been writing, publishing, and uploading a virtual library of student-generated books. We have won several awards. Now we want to publish hard copies of our books for our classroom library and for competition.
We have most of the equipment we need to publish books: computers, printer, and book binding machine. Everything was purchased with funds earned in competition. We are requesting a cutting board and craft scissors to give our books more textured edges and a more unique appearance to build on our success.
My students helped create a modern 21st Century learning environment through their creativity and hard work. Writing and publishing have been the main conduits for generating funds. None of the equipment in our hi-tech classroom was purchased with public money, but earned and hard won in competition. We compete to win and, in doing so, teach the children many valuable lessons, in addition to the core concepts of language, mechanics, and writing. Namely: 1. that we are bigger than our circumstances, 2. that we can create "wealth" with talent, 3. that we can win despite our disadvantages, and 4. that we must constantly strive to innovate and improve our products. Our books are our products. We are requesting 2 items that will give our books a winning design.
